HttpThe HTTP error code when the redirect is applied. In the event of an error, if the error
code equals this value, then the specified redirect is applied. Required when parent
element Condition
is specified and sibling KeyPrefixEquals
is not
specified. If both are specified, then both must be true for the redirect to be
applied.
Optional
KeyThe object key name prefix when the redirect is applied. For example, to redirect
requests for ExamplePage.html
, the key prefix will be
ExamplePage.html
. To redirect request for all pages with the prefix
docs/
, the key prefix will be /docs
, which identifies all
objects in the docs/
folder. Required when the parent element
Condition
is specified and sibling HttpErrorCodeReturnedEquals
is not specified. If both conditions are specified, both must be true for the redirect to
be applied.
Replacement must be made for object keys containing special characters (such as carriage returns) when using XML requests. For more information, see XML related object key constraints.
A container for describing a condition that must be met for the specified redirect to apply. For example, 1. If request is for pages in the
/docs
folder, redirect to the/documents
folder. 2. If request results in HTTP error 4xx, redirect request to another host where you might process the error.
